vscode通过插件可实现mysql连接与操作,具体步骤如下:1. 安装mysql相关插件如sqltools;2. 配置连接信息包括host、port、user、password等;3. 创建并运行.sql文件执行sql语句;4. 注意解决连接失败、插件兼容性及自动补全等问题。安装完成后,在侧边栏配置数据库连接参数并测试,成功后即可在编辑器内直接操作数据库,极大提升开发效率。

VSCode 虽然本身不是数据库管理工具,但通过插件可以很好地连接和操作 MySQL 数据库。如果你正在开发 Web 或后端项目,直接在编辑器里查看、调试 SQL 是个很实用的功能。

安装必要的插件
要连接 MySQL,首先得安装一个支持数据库连接的插件。最常用的是 MySQL for Visual Studio Code 或者 SQLTools。
- 打开 VSCode,点击左侧活动栏的扩展图标(或按
Ctrl+Shift+X) - 搜索关键词 “MySQL” 或 “SQLTools”
- 选择评分高、更新频繁的插件安装即可
安装完成后,你会在侧边栏看到一个新的数据库图标,点击进去就可以开始配置连接了。

配置数据库连接信息
安装好插件之后,下一步就是添加数据库连接。以 SQLTools 为例:
- 点击侧边栏的数据库图标
- 点击顶部的 “+” 号,选择 “New Connection”
- 在弹出的选项中选择 MySQL 作为数据库类型
- 填写连接参数:
- Host:数据库地址(本地通常是
localhost) - Port:默认是
3306 - User:登录用户名,如
root - Password:对应密码
- Database(可选):如果只想连接某个特定数据库,可以填写
- Host:数据库地址(本地通常是
填写完之后点击测试连接,没问题的话就可以保存并使用了。
Difeye是一款超轻量级PHP框架,主要特点有: Difeye是一款超轻量级PHP框架,主要特点有: ◆数据库连接做自动主从读写分离配置,适合单机和分布式站点部署; ◆支持Smarty模板机制,可灵活配置第三方缓存组件; ◆完全分离页面和动作,仿C#页面加载自动执行Page_Load入口函数; ◆支持mysql,mongodb等第三方数据库模块,支持读写分离,分布式部署; ◆增加后台管理开发示例

使用 VSCode 编写和运行 SQL
连接成功后,你就可以在 VSCode 中打开 .sql 文件,然后像在 Navicat 或 DBeaver 中一样执行语句了。
- 新建一个
.sql文件,比如test.sql - 写入一些 SQL 语句,例如:
SELECT * FROM users;
- 用鼠标右键点击语句区域,选择“Run Query in MySQL”或者点击上方的运行按钮(取决于插件)
你还可以查看表结构、执行建表语句、调试存储过程等,功能虽然不如专业工具全面,但对于日常开发已经够用了。
常见问题和注意事项
- 连接失败:检查 MySQL 是否启动、防火墙是否放行 3306 端口、用户名密码是否正确
- 插件不兼容:有些插件可能对某些版本的 MySQL 不太友好,可以尝试更换插件或降级 MySQL 版本
- 没有自动补全:部分插件需要额外安装语言服务器或开启设置才能启用 SQL 自动补全功能
另外,建议把 .sql 文件放在项目根目录下的一个专门文件夹中,方便管理和版本控制。
基本上就这些。配置一次之后,以后每次打开 VSCode 就可以直接执行 SQL,不用再切换工具,效率提升不少。









